UK ‘black propaganda’ campaign exposed by researcher

A secretive unit within the British Foreign Office waged a “black propaganda” campaign against the USSR and China from the 1950s to the 1970s to undermine their global influence, the Guardian has reported, citing a researcher who studied a trove of recently declassified intelligence documents. ‘Stop Russia now’ campaign gets underway in EU

Poland has launched a campaign called ‘Stop Russia now!’ to “remind” other European Union members about the situation in Ukraine and convince them to introduce tougher sanctions against Moscow, its Prime Minister Mateusz Morawiecki announced on Saturday.
